Depending on
the season Ranch 4 Saisons will add ice fishing excursions, archery,
pellet gun shooting, roping practice and a four-hour kayaking
or canoeing trip on L'Assomption River from April to June.
In
Quebec, there is the benefit of four beautiful seasons. Spring
for the Sugar bush. Summer for the beauty of the 54 lakes in the
region. Fall is for all the breathtaking colors. Winter is a good
season for horseback riding, ski-doo or squad, flying saucer, crazy carpet, snow
shoe walking or cross country skiing, sleigh rides, feed the small animals, and take a good ride in our big foot v.t.t.;
are all fun winter activities.
All
equipment is supplied. It is possible for you to bring your ski-doo
or squad. The trail begins at the ranch.
It
is possible to check with David to have a day or night out of
the ranch to eat at the campfire and sleep under the stars just
like a real cow-boy. Please bring your sleeping bag for this activity.

There
are many activities to pursue on a trip: take a dip in the water
falls or in a lake, take a walk or do some hiking, fishing, photography,
singing around the campfire, site seeing for wildlife, and just
relaxing and enjoying life.
Those
at the ranch like to stay clean too, but you will get dirty on
a trip. Expect it and enjoy it.
All
camps have streams nearby and most have live springs that produce
clean mountain spring water. Water is drawn from the springs.
It’s cleaner than your municipal water supply.
Everybody
will pack in drinking water. You will take meals sitting around
the campfire with plates on your laps. Food is cooked on the grill
over the campfire.
Guides
put a great deal of effort into making picnic great. All camps
are accessed by horseback only, so there is no way to pack in
unnecessary and heavy gear. Beer and wine will be packed in for
you to enjoy.
On
a wilderness picnic, typically staffed with one wrangler/guide.
